A short little story. Got chatting about watches with a friend at work as he'd just purchased a new smart watch. Not quite sure how it moved onto it but he mentioned he owned a rolex his dad gave him, guessed at it being an Oyster Cosmograph and showed me a rather blury image. Told me it had been sat buried in the bottom of his bedside draw, unworn for years! 

I don't think he expected or believed me when I told him that thing was worth probably £100k (slight over estimate), so spent the rest of the night trying to find another for sale to prove it. As I'm sure most of you know it's a 1972 6263 Oyster Cosmograph Daytona. The original box, papers and bracelet are long gone. 

A few dealers valued it between £50-60k. It's safe to say he's now trying to get it insured and is looking to purchase a safe to keep it in.
